Power plant controller
to implement the requirements of utilities
- Active power reduction & reactive power compensation, cos(φ)
- Mains feed-in management depending on utilities requirements
- Continuous real time value measuring at the feed in point
- Web interface for control and configuration of the plant control from afar
- Individual adaptation as required by the customer

Technical Data
General data |
|
Supply voltage |
100 - 240 VAC / 47 - 63 Hz, 24VDC (optional) |
Power consumption |
< 100 W |
Number of inverters |
50 stations if controlled with 1 Hz |
Compatibility of inverters |
SMA, GE, PowerOne, KACO, ABB, others possible upon request |
Actual value acquisition |
Power factor cosφ, active power P, reactive power Q, apparent power S, voltage U, current I (to be provided by power meter via MODBUS TCP or analog signals) |
Housing |
|
Installation |
Outdoor / Indoor |
UV resistance |
Yes |
Material |
Steel |
Colour scheme |
Grey |
Mounting |
Wall |
Dimensions & Weight |
|
Housing (width/height/depth) |
1200/600/250mm |
Weight |
Approx. 85kg |
Input parameters |
|
Digital inputs |
16/32 DI, 24V |
Analog inputs |
8 AI, resolution 16 bit, range typ. -10..+10V, -20..+20mA (optional) |
Active power reduction |
Max. 6/12 digital inputs (standard), analog setpoint value (optional), IEC 60870-5-101 (optional) |
Reactive power control |
Max. 6/12 digital inputs (standard), analog setpoint value (optional), IEC 60870-5-101 (optional) |
Reactive power control modes |
Power factor, reactive power, Voltage, characteristic curves (Q(U), cosPhi(U), cosPhi(P)) |
Further digital input parameters |
EMERGENCY STOP (only message), QU protection (rapid shut down of the inverters) |
Output parameters |
|
Digital outputs |
32 DO, 24 V |
Feedback to network operator |
3 modes: Receipt confirmation, control signals transmitted to inverter, setpoint value reached (separate for active and reactive power) |
Feedback of reactive power |
Max. 6/12 digital outputs |
Feedback of active power |
Max. 6/12 digital outputs |
Control |
|
Control of the inverters |
Direct by Modbus or by bus coupler with analog output |
Software functions |
|
Monitoring |
Integration in Padcon monitoring system |
Configuration |
Setting of all parameters via front panel and configuration files of solar park |
Graphic display |
Control and actual value of crucial variables of the last 1000s, sending daily curves by email |
Alerting |
In the case of a fault, by email |
Documentation |
Notification in the case of connection errors and network operator company commands by email |
Watchdog-Timer |
Self-monitoring of the control program by integrated hardware and automatic reset in tcase of a fault |
